=head2 Load

Load a user object from the database. Takes a single argument.
If the argument is numerical, load by the column 'id'. If a user
object or its subclass passed then loads the same user by id.
Otherwise, load by the "Name" column which is the user's textual
username.

=cut

sub Load {
    my $self = shift;
    my $identifier = shift || return undef;
    
    my $ret;
    if ( $identifier !~ /\D/ ) {
        $ret = $self->SUPER::LoadById( $identifier );
    }
    elsif ( UNIVERSAL::isa( $identifier, 'RT::User' ) ) {
        $ret = $self->SUPER::LoadById( $identifier->Id );
    }
    else {
        $ret = $self->LoadByCol( "Name", $identifier );
    }
    if($self->Id()){
        my $mod = caller();
        if($mod eq 'RT::Interface::Web' && ref($self) eq 'RT::CurrentUser'){
            $self->CheckGroups();
        }
    }
    return($ret);
}
